What's new in this version: Background drawing: Even when a window is partially covered, printing into this window continues. This goes with two new Basic commands: PE_BGON to turn this feature on, PE_BGOFF to turn this feature off. By default, this feature is TURNED OFF, so use the PE_BGON command in your boot file if you want to keep it on. Basic has a new command line history: if you press the up/down arrows, you get the latest commands entered. New Basic command JOBID, by Per Witte: result = JOBID [({nr, tag} | <name> )] named job id or my id (no parameters) Thierry Godefroy improved Qx0 cache handling. Jochen Merz donated the source code for the "uti" and "util_menus" libraries to the SMSQE source code. Hence, the libraries are no longer used, we use the direct files instead. New commands POKE_F, POKES_F,PEEK_F, PEEKS_F for flaoting point poking/peeking by Marcel Kilgus.
